Opioid Crisis in Lowell
The opioid crisis has had a devastating impact on Lowell and the surrounding communities. In 2023, there were 26 opioid-related overdose deaths in Lowell, and the city is on track to surpass that number in 2024.
The Lowell Police Department and other local agencies are working to combat the opioid crisis, but more needs to be done to provide treatment and support services to those struggling with addiction.
